What counts as a psychedelic?
Psychedelics have long captured human interest, inspired spiritual exploration, and prompted scientific inquiry. But the question “What counts as a psychedelic?” is not as straightforward as it might seem. In casual conversation, we might call something a psychedelic if it creates colorful visual distortions, shifts in perception, or even mystical experiences. In a more technical sense, many researchers rely on specific pharmacological criteria (often tied to receptor binding) to determine which substances qualify as psychedelics. Here, we will explore two common ways of classifying and discussing psychedelics: one centered on chemical interactions in the brain, the other oriented toward the subjective experiences they produce.
1. By Pharmacological Action: 5-HT2A Receptor Agonists
One of the leading scientific frameworks for classifying “classic” psychedelics is their effect on serotonin 5-HT2A receptors in the brain. These receptors, part of the larger serotonin receptor family, are key to regulating mood, cognition, and perception. Substances that bind to (or “agonize”) these 5-HT2A receptors are widely recognized as producing what we typically understand to be a “psychedelic” experience.
LSD (Lysergic Acid Diethylamide): Often referenced in discussions of psychedelics, LSD is a potent 5-HT2A agonist. It is known for intensifying sensory input, altering thought patterns, and creating vivid visual effects.
Psilocybin (Found in ‘Magic Mushrooms’): Psilocybin is converted in the body to psilocin, which interacts strongly with 5-HT2A receptors. Users commonly report perceptual changes, emotional introspection, and altered sense of time.
DMT (Dimethyltryptamine): Found naturally in some plant species, DMT is also a strong 5-HT2A agonist and is known for producing extremely intense, short-lived visionary states.
Mescaline (Found in Peyote & San Pedro Cacti): Although chemically different from LSD and psilocybin, mescaline also acts on 5-HT2A receptors, leading to visual changes, shifts in bodily sensation, and—in many cases—feelings of euphoria.
These examples help highlight why many scientists rely on the 5-HT2A classification to define psychedelics: in all these cases, the substance primarily activates the same receptor subtype, shaping a range of perceptual and cognitive effects that are similar enough to fit under a single banner.
2. By the Nature of the Experience: Subjective Effects
Another way to approach the definition of psychedelics is to focus on the experiences they induce rather than on their pharmacological mechanisms alone. From this vantage point, any substance or practice that brings about significant alterations in perception, cognition, or consciousness might be considered “psychedelic.” This broader perspective sometimes includes not only classic serotonergic compounds but also other substances and experiences known for inducing altered states of consciousness.
a) Sensory and Visual Changes
Psychedelics are often identified by their signature sensory effects: vibrant colors, wave-like visual distortions, or synesthesia (where senses overlap, such as “seeing” sounds). Within this category, anything that causes profound shifts in how we see, hear, or feel the world could be considered psychedelic.
b) Mystical and Spiritual Dimensions
Many people who use psychedelics describe transcendental or mystical experiences: a sense of unity, ego dissolution, or profound insight. Substances as varied as LSD, ayahuasca (a DMT-containing brew), and even certain breathwork practices can bring about a sense of spiritual awakening or cosmic perspective. From this point of view, “psychedelic” means more than just chemical action—it indicates a doorway to deeper introspection or perceived higher awareness.
c) Emotional and Psychological Exploration
Psychedelics can also facilitate deep emotional introspection. Therapy models that incorporate psychedelics (under regulated conditions) often emphasize how these substances may allow individuals to revisit unresolved traumas, reframe self-limiting beliefs, or forge better connections to inner states. While this might still relate to the 5-HT2A receptor, the classification here centers on the therapeutic and transformative experience.
3. Where the Lines Blur
Although the 5-HT2A receptor agonist concept helps form a neat category of “classic” psychedelics, the lines can blur when we look at real-world use and subjective experiences. Some substances might not be classical psychedelics in the pharmacological sense but still induce effects that people describe as “psychedelic.” For instance:
Dissociatives like ketamine act primarily on NMDA receptors. While they are typically classified outside the “classic” psychedelic category, they produce strong alterations in perception and cognition that some might call “psychedelic” in a looser sense.
Empathogens like MDMA (Ecstasy) increase serotonin levels but interact with different receptor mechanisms and are primarily associated with feelings of empathy and emotional warmth. Some might include them in the “psychedelic” sphere, while others argue they are more properly termed “entactogens.”
4. Why Definitions Matter
Defining “psychedelic” has more than academic significance—it shapes public policy, guides scientific research, and informs therapeutic approaches. Understanding whether a substance has potential benefits for treating depression, anxiety, or PTSD often hinges on consensus around definitions, because that influences how clinical trials are structured and how results are interpreted.
Policy and Regulation: Governments use classification systems to regulate drugs. Strict definitions can either hinder or facilitate research based on how a substance is scheduled.
Medical and Therapeutic Research: The expanding field of psychedelic-assisted therapy relies on precise definitions for integrating these substances into clinical settings. Understanding that LSD and psilocybin are both “classic psychedelics” means researchers can build on each other’s work and compare results more meaningfully.
Cultural and Social Context: In popular culture, the term “psychedelic” often carries a set of associations tied to creativity, counterculture, or spiritual exploration. Being aware of the technical definitions can help clarify what we mean when we use that term.
